Home
last modified time | relevance | path

Searched refs:pdb_data (Results 1 – 2 of 2) sorted by relevance

/openbsd-src/gnu/llvm/lldb/source/Plugins/SymbolFile/PDB/
H A DSymbolFilePDB.cpp913 std::string SymbolFilePDB::GetMangledForPDBData(const PDBSymbolData &pdb_data) { in GetMangledForPDBData() argument
923 return m_public_names.lookup(pdb_data.getVirtualAddress()); in GetMangledForPDBData()
928 const llvm::pdb::PDBSymbolData &pdb_data) { in ParseVariableForPDBData() argument
930 uint32_t var_uid = pdb_data.getSymIndexId(); in ParseVariableForPDBData()
940 switch (pdb_data.getDataKind()) { in ParseVariableForPDBData()
968 switch (pdb_data.getLocationType()) { in ParseVariableForPDBData()
974 if (pdb_data.getDataKind() == PDB_DataKind::ObjectPtr) { in ParseVariableForPDBData()
984 if (!is_artificial && !pdb_data.isCompilerGenerated()) { in ParseVariableForPDBData()
985 if (auto lines = pdb_data.getLineNumbers()) { in ParseVariableForPDBData()
1005 function_block.FindBlockByID(pdb_data.getLexicalParentId()); in ParseVariableForPDBData()
[all …]
H A DSymbolFilePDB.h198 std::string GetMangledForPDBData(const llvm::pdb::PDBSymbolData &pdb_data);
202 const llvm::pdb::PDBSymbolData &pdb_data);
205 const llvm::pdb::PDBSymbol &pdb_data,